What this record shows
This record is dominated by speaking fees: $97,583 of the $145,847 with a category attached, or 66.9%. 60 manufacturers reported payments, led by MDD US Operations, LLC at 48.6% of the total. Reporting peaked in 2021 at $33,181 and has fallen 62.7% since, to $12,376 in 2025. Among neurology clinicians in FL with any reported payments, this total sits in the top 5% — high for the specialty, which is a reason to read the composition above rather than the number alone.
Across 1,295 payments — averaging $112.62 each. Meals, travel, consulting and speaking fees, gifts and royalties reported by drug and device makers.

Medicare billing
What this is not: this is the amount Original Medicare Part B allowed for services this provider billed in 2024. It is not their income. It excludes Medicare Advantage — now more than half of all Medicare enrollment — along with Medicaid and all commercial insurance, and it is gross practice revenue before staff, rent, supplies and malpractice premiums. CMS also suppresses any figure covering ten or fewer patients, so low-volume providers appear smaller than they are.

Companies that both paid and supply prescribed drugs
These companies both reported payments to this provider and make drugs the provider prescribed under Medicare Part D in 2024. For most specialties this overlap is expected — a cardiologist who is paid by a cardiology drugmaker also treats heart disease. It is shown so the reader can see it, not because it implies anything on its own.
